HRM & Environmental Sustainability (2013)
We conducted several semi-structured interviews with key informants in six big Italian companies (differentiated according to the industry) on the relation between HRM and Environmental Sustainability. We interviewed HR, CSR and Environmental managers about the possible points of contact and conflict between the two areas, and the solutions companies elaborate to cope with emergent tensions.

The CSR manager job in Italy (2014)
We have launched a research proposal in collaboration with the Italian CSR Manager Network (the association of CSR professionals) about the state and evolution of organizational roles in the area of Corporate Social Responsibility. This project includes both a narrative part to discover the biographic and career paths that lead interviewees to fulfill this role, both semi-structured interviews and focus groups to study how interviewees make sense of their work in organizations.
